### Report Builder: Rows Reordering Between Runs

In Quillstack's report builder, identical reports can show rows in different orders because the aggregation stage uses an unstable sort. This is expected behavior, not data corruption — verify first that row contents match and only ordering differs. Advise users to add a tiebreaker column (any unique field) to force deterministic output. If you need to inspect the sort plan via the diagnostics API, authenticate with the token below.

login token, yajeg-fawif: eyJhbGciOiJIUzI1NiIsInR5cCI6IkpXVCJ9.eyJzdWIiOiIEdPQYnZXaZIn0.HSRTnYZBx0Qc

## 1.9.0 — Cron migration and key rotation

All remaining cron jobs moved from the legacy Tarnhost scheduler into the Wrenflow workflow engine. On-call: alerts now route through Wrenflow's failure hooks, not cron mail. As part of the cutover we rotated the deploy credential used by the workflow runners. The new deploy key follows.

release key, taduf-yajef: bky13_uGiieNoy5KKUY

## 2.8.1 — Key rotation

Heads up, new folks: we rotated the signing key for the Inkwell spooler service after the old one hit its one-year mark (policy, not an incident — relax). The spooler still queues jobs and retries stalled printers exactly as before; nothing functional changed. Old builds signed with the retired key will fail verification on the Harbrook cluster after Friday, so rebuild anything stale. Going forward, sign all spooler releases with the key below.

release key, kagag-bahap: bky6_JTS6dQ

## Blue-Green Deploys: Ledgerbee Billing Worker

Heads up, plugin authors: during a blue-green swap, your hooks may briefly run on both colors. Make your handlers idempotent — the worker dedupes by invoice ID, but only after your hook returns. The green pool drains within two minutes of cutover. If you need to verify which color processed a given invoice, query the deploy-audit database via the connection string below.

database URL for hawip-kagap: redis://rusok_svc:bMCaqek7MRWIOJ@db-8501.zarqeltech.corp:5432/sileth